Creating an effective social media funnel is essential for converting audience engagement into meaningful results. The first step in this process is identifying your target audience. Understanding demographics, interests, and behaviors allows you to tailor your content for maximum impact. Consider segmenting your audience based on how they interact with your brand. Use tools like Facebook Insights and Google Analytics for deeper insights. Once you know your audience, create compelling, relevant content that resonates with them. Videos, images, and engaging polls can capture attention effectively. Design promotional posts that inform while prompting action. Ensure you use strong calls-to-action (CTAs) that encourage your audience to take the next step, whether subscribing to a newsletter or visiting your site. Additionally, consider the timing of your posts. Research when your target audience is most active on each platform and schedule your content accordingly. Testing different times can yield valuable insights. Furthermore, engaging with users through comments and direct messages fosters community and builds trust. Regularly analyze performance data to refine your strategy based on what works best for encouraging conversions. Keep testing and optimizing your funnel to ensure continual success.

Effective landing pages are key components of a successful social media funnel strategy. These pages serve as the first impression visitors have of your brand after clicking on your CTA. Start by clearly defining what action you want users to take on the landing page, whether it’s signing up for a newsletter or making a purchase. Use simple, bold headings and benefit-driven content that speaks directly to your audience’s needs. Make sure your design is clean, mobile-friendly, and easy to navigate, as this reduces friction in the conversion process. Include testimonials or trust badges to enhance credibility while providing social proof. Limit distractions by removing unnecessary links or buttons that might divert attention from your primary goal. A/B testing different headlines, images, and CTAs can provide insights into optimizing the funnel. Additionally, utilize tracking tools to measure how visitors interact with your landing page, allowing for data-driven adjustments. Implement retargeting strategies to engage users who didn’t convert on their first visit. Following up with personalized communications can nurture these leads back into your funnel. An effective funnel will engage users and guide them through the decision-making process seamlessly.

Engagement and Relationship Building

Building strong relationships with your audience is crucial for funnel success. Social media provides a unique platform for two-way communication, allowing brands to interact directly with users. Responding promptly to comments and messages shows that you value feedback and are interested in fostering a community. It encourages audience participation and loyalty over time. Moreover, consider using stories, live videos, and polls as interactive tools to keep your audience engaged. These formats provide a more personal touch, making your audience feel connected to your brand. Furthermore, encourage user-generated content that aligns with your brand message. This sends a positive signal to potential customers about your product’s reliability and enhances your social proof. Highlighting user stories can also help you create a sense of belonging within your community. Hosting giveaways or contests is another effective strategy to stimulate engagement while growing your audience organically. Always keep your communication genuine and focused on building relationships rather than solely pushing for sales. Nurturing these connections can yield long-term benefits and ultimately refine your funnel, improving overall effectiveness while enhancing customer loyalty.

Analytics play a vital role in shaping your social media funnel strategy; understanding what works can significantly improve your results. Start by identifying key performance indicators (KPIs) that align with your objectives, such as conversion rates, engagement rates, and traffic sources. Utilize analytics tools from plat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and Google Analytics to gather data and assess how users interact with your content and funnel. Monitoring these metrics allows you to identify trends and patterns, revealing areas in need of improvement. For instance, if a specific post type drives higher engagement but does not convert, re-evaluate your CTA or landing page content to better align with user expectations. Moreover, setting up conversion tracking enables you to attribute which channels and content lead to successful sales or leads. Regularly reviewing your analytics will help you make informed decisions, enabling you to optimize your social media funnel continuously. Consider creating monthly reports to visualize trends over time, making it easier to share insights with your team and stakeholders. Adjust your strategy based on the collected data; adapting is crucial for maintaining an effective funnel over time.

Utilizing the Right Tools

Leveraging the right tools can substantially enhance your social media funnel process. Various software available can assist you in automating tasks, tracking performance, and managing interactions more efficiently. Consider employing social media management tools like Buffer or Hootsuite to schedule posts, monitor engagement, and track analytics across multiple platforms from one dashboard. This streamlines the process, saves time, and keeps your content strategy consistent. Additionally, using customer relationship management (CRM) tools can help you organize customer information and interactions, enabling personalized follow-ups. Incorporating email marketing software, such as Mailchimp or ConvertKit, allows for automated drip campaigns to nurture leads who’ve engaged with your content. You can create tailored content based on user behavior and segment lists, increasing engagement rates. Furthermore, utilizing design tools like Canva can elevate your visual content, helping your posts stand out in crowded feeds. Invest time in learning these tools by exploring tutorials to maximize their functionalities. The right tools combined with a solid strategy will make your funnel more effective, aiding in smoother mapping of the customer journey and improving overall conversion rates.

Continuously optimizing your social media funnel ensures sustained growth and effectiveness. Begin by routinely evaluating your strategies, identifying which tactics yield the highest returns. Regular audits of your content and engagement strategies can help you pinpoint gaps and opportunities. Incorporate feedback gleaned from customer interactions to further enhance your approach. Conduct regular surveys or polls to learn about your audience’s preferences and challenges, and address these insights in your content. In addition, stay abreast of industry trends and algorithm changes on social platforms. These shifts can impact your reach and engagement levels, necessitating adjustments to your strategies preemptively. Consider the role of seasonal campaigns and events; timing your promotions around holidays can resonate more with your audience, generating higher engagement rates. A/B testing your content regularly also provides insights into which variations perform better. Document these findings to create a knowledge base for future campaigns. Lastly, remain flexible and willing to pivot your strategies based on ongoing analytics. An adaptable approach allows your funnel to evolve as your audience’s preferences change, fostering lasting relationships and sustained success.
